    We stopped by Holy Smokes BBQ during peak lunch on a very busy holiday Friday, so the line was no…read morejoke--about 30-40 minutes. That said, once we ordered, the food came out surprisingly fast (5-10 minutes), and they clearly had a solid system in place for how busy they were. It's an order-then-find-a-seat kind of spot. The $15.99 combo special is absolutely the move: a main/sandwich/hot dog, two sides, a drink, and a small piece of fudge. The sides are on the smaller side, but the sandwiches and hot dogs are generously sized, so it balances out. Plus, the fudge at the end is a nice little sweet touch. Plenty of BBQ sauce options that slapped, too. Food-wise, everything we had was really good--flavorful and satisfying. The only hiccup (and the reason for the 4 stars) was with a couple of items. My hot dog was supposed to come with nacho cheese sauce and caramelized onions (I even watched it get rung in), but it came out completely plain. The mozzarella sticks also came out cold, which was not great--especially when you're expecting a cheese pull. When I brought the items back, I was asked if I wanted the mozz sticks microwaved... which was a hard NO. I asked for them to be remade properly which is when an older woman--possibly a manager or owner-- stepped in and did offer to remake them but seemed visibly annoyed. I get your busy, but hey -- my order was wrong so you should probably address that before rushing to the next order. For the hotdog, I told her what was missing and instead of the nacho cheese sauce and caramelized onions that was supposed to come on it, I was handed cold shredded cheese and chopped raw red onions. The food still ended up tasting good, but the reaction to the mistake was disappointing. Overall, it's a solid BBQ spot with great value and good food. I'd recommend it and would go back, though I might try a few other places first. With better handling of small mistakes, this could easily be a 5-star experience.
